Отправляет email-рассылки с помощью сервиса Sendsay

Рецепты HTML

  Все выпуски  

Рецепты HTML # 158


Информационный Канал Subscribe.Ru

htmlbook.ru    
Для тех, кто делает сайты Помощь по сайту
СтатьиКнигиФорум

Добрый день.

Сегодня продолжаем тему создания коллажа и приводится один из способов выделения объектов сложной формы.

Адрес статьи на сайте — htmlbook.ru/content/253.html. Для самых нетерпеливых, которые желают посмотреть конечный результат, завтра будет добавлена последняя статья из этого цикла.

Делаем коллаж. Быстрая маска

При создании коллажа обязательно приходится очищать объект от фона для его дальнейшего наложения на другой фон. Так что придется использовать выделение. В программе Photoshop для этой цели существует множество средств, но в данном случае не все они годятся, поскольку не обеспечивают нужную точность или удобство работы. Далее рассмотрено использование быстрой маски, которая позволяет добиться нужного результата быстро и эффективно.


Использование быстрой маски

Быстрая маска позволяет редактировать выделение в режиме просмотра документа. Чтобы точно выделить нужный объект, требуется пройти несколько шагов.

1. Выделяем девочку на фотографии с помощью инструмента Лассо (вызов через горячую клавишу <L>). Точность в данном случае особого значения не имеет, главное получить выделенную область (рис. 1).

Рис. 1. Выделенная область в фотографии

Рис. 1. Выделенная область в фотографии

2. Переходим в режим быстрой маски. Для этого на панели инструментов нажимаем кнопку, которая показана на рис. 2. Аналогичный результат можно получить, если нажать на клавишу <Q>. Заметим, что результат будет заметен только в том случае, если имеется выделенная область, вот для чего требуется вначале ее создать. Если выделения нет, то никакого видимого эффекта нажатие на кнопку Быстрой маски не даст.

Рис. 2. Кнопка для переключения в режим Быстрой маски

Рис. 2. Кнопка для переключения в режим Быстрой маски

После переключения в режим Быстрой маски выделенная область закрашивается полупрозрачным однотонным цветом (рис. 3).

Рис. 3. Выделенная область в режиме Быстрой маски

Рис. 3. Выделенная область в режиме Быстрой маски

Параметры Быстрой маски, такие как: цвет области, величина прозрачности, помечать выделенную или маскированную область можно установить, дважды щелкнув по кнопке Быстрой маски (рис. 2). В этом случае открывается панель для изменения опций Быстрой маски (рис. 4).

Рис. 4. Параметры Быстрой маски

Рис. 4. Параметры Быстрой маски

3. Переключаемся на инструмент Кисточка (, вызов через горячую клавишу <B>). Желательно в настройках программы установить, чтобы кисть отображалась согласно ее размеру.

Любая маска представляет собой черно-белое изображение, поэтому в данном случае для ее редактирования нам потребуются только белый и черный цвета. Нажмите клавишу <D>, и на панели инструментов цвет переднего плана станет черным, а фона — белым (рис. 5).

Рис. 5. Цвета для редактирования маски

Рис. 5. Цвета для редактирования маски

Теперь кистью аккуратно закрашиваем фигуру девочки (рис. 6). Чтобы добиться более точного результата применяйте масштабирование и кисти разного размера. Использование кистей с мягкими краями позволяет получить полупрозрачную маску.

Рис. 6. Использование кистей для создания выделения

Рис. 6. Использование кистей для создания выделения

В данном случае ошибок можно не опасаться, поскольку переключение с черного на белый цвет и обратно (горячая клавиша <X>), позволяет точно редактировать область выделения.

4. После закрашивания необходимой области возвращаемся в обычный режим редактирования (снова нажимаем клавишу <Q>). Теперь девочка на фотографии полностью выделена, и нужно лишь удалить фон вокруг нее (рис. 7).

Выделение в режиме Быстрой маски Выделение в обычном режиме

Рис. 7. Выделение в режиме Быстрой маски и в обычном режиме

5. Поскольку требуется удалить фон, то выделение необходимо инвертировать (Select > Inverse). Также можно воспользоваться сочетанием клавиш <Shift>+<Ctrl>+<I>. Но прежде чем удалять, требуется произвести простую манипуляцию со слоем. Дело в том, что нам требуется прозрачный фон, а для слоя Background, который по умолчанию установлен для любого изображения (рис. 8), это не допускается.

Рис. 8. Исходный слой в изображении

Рис. 8. Исходный слой в изображении

6. Щелкните два раза по слою в панели Layers и в появившемся диалоговом окне просто нажмите кнопку OK, более ничего делать не нужно. После этого слой Background будет переименован в слой Layer 0, кроме того, снимутся ограничения, накладываемые на фоновый слой (рис. 9).

Рис. 9. Новый слой в изображении

Рис. 9. Новый слой в изображении

7. Теперь удаляем область вокруг девочки простым нажатием на клавишу <Delete>. Если фон не исчез, значит, не было сделано инвертирование выделения. В этом случае следует отменить последнее действие и повторить шаг 5. В итоге должно получиться изображение как на рис. 10.

Рис. 10. Итоговое изображение с прозрачностью

Рис. 10. Итоговое изображение с прозрачностью

8. Если вокруг девочки видна тонкая каемка, оставшаяся от фона, то ее можно удалить следующим образом.

  • Удерживая клавишу <Ctrl>, щелкаем по слою Layer 0. Это действие выделяет все объекты, которые лежат на прозрачном фоне.
  • Инвертируем выделение (<Shift>+<Ctrl>+<I>).
  • Выбираем радиус размытия через меню Select > Feather (<Alt>+<Ctrl>+<D>).
  • Устанавливаем значение 1-4 пиксела в зависимости от размера изображения.
  • Нажимаем клавишу <Delete>.

Подобная процедура удаляет темную каемку вокруг выделенной области, вдобавок слегка смягчает края. Значение радиуса размытия лучше подобрать экспериментально, поскольку малое значение не даст нужного эффекта, а слишком большое приведет к удалению части изображения. В процессе удаления область выделения желательно скрыть (<Ctrl>+<H>), чтобы она не мешала наблюдать за изменениями. Чтобы вернуть отображение выделения, снова нажмите на <Ctrl>+<H>.

9. В завершении требуется снять выделение через Select > Deselect, или нажав на клавишу <Ctrl>+<D>.


Copyright © 2002 - 2005 Влад Мержевич, по всем вопросам пишите по адресу vlad@htmlbook.ru
Материалы сайта охраняются законом об авторском праве. Ни одну статью нельзя воспроизводить или использовать в какой бы то ни было форме, для каких бы то ни было целей или какими бы то ни было средствами без письменного разрешения автора.


http://subscribe.ru/
http://subscribe.ru/feedback/
Подписан адрес:
Код этой рассылки: inet.webbuild.htmlbook
Отписаться

В избранное